Epstein Ranch Search Reignites Abuse Investigation
Locale: UNITED STATES

SANTA FE, N.M. - A fresh search of Jeffrey Epstein's secluded 'Zorro Ranch' near Santa Fe, New Mexico, commenced today, Tuesday, March 10th, 2026, reigniting intense public and legal scrutiny surrounding the convicted sex offender's vast criminal enterprise. Led by the Santa Fe County District Attorney's Office, the operation is fueled by emerging evidence and recent testimonies alleging previously unknown victims and a broadening understanding of the scope of Epstein's abuse.
The sprawling 16-acre property, purchased by Epstein in 2004, has long been a focal point of investigations into his crimes. While federal authorities conducted a search in 2020, this new probe signifies a distinct shift - a local-level prosecution actively pursuing evidence within New Mexico jurisdiction, demonstrating that investigations into Epstein's crimes are far from over. District Attorney Mary Carmack-Alvarez, speaking at a brief press conference this morning, stated the search is a direct result of "new information that's come forward in the last few months," specifically mentioning "new evidence and new victims."
This development arrives amidst a renewed national conversation about accountability for those who facilitated Epstein's crimes. The original federal investigation, and the subsequent plea deals and convictions, left many feeling unsatisfied, arguing that powerful individuals involved were never truly brought to justice. The search of the 'Zorro Ranch' is viewed by victims' rights advocates as a critical step in potentially identifying further perpetrators and unraveling the complex network of enablers who shielded Epstein for decades.
According to court filings unsealed earlier today, the search warrant focuses on potential evidence related to human trafficking and sexual abuse. The documents detail allegations that the ranch served as a key location for Epstein's predatory activities, not merely as a private retreat but as an operational hub for his exploitation. Investigators are meticulously examining the property for forensic evidence, including potential DNA samples, documents, and communications that could shed light on the identities of victims and co-conspirators.
The 'Zorro Ranch' itself is a complex of buildings and outdoor spaces, initially designed as a working cattle ranch but later modified by Epstein to include luxurious amenities. The isolation of the location, nestled in the high desert landscape of New Mexico, afforded Epstein a degree of privacy that allowed him to operate with impunity for years. Previous reports have suggested the ranch was frequented by high-profile individuals, raising questions about their potential involvement and knowledge of Epstein's crimes.
Legal experts suggest this local investigation could prove particularly fruitful. While the federal government has broad jurisdiction, the Santa Fe County District Attorney's Office possesses specific local knowledge and resources. They are uniquely positioned to interview potential witnesses within the community and leverage local records to build a strong case. This renewed effort also aligns with a growing trend of local prosecutors taking on cases that may have fallen through the cracks in the federal investigation.
The implications of this search extend beyond New Mexico. If evidence of unreported crimes or previously unidentified victims is discovered, it could trigger investigations in other jurisdictions and further expose the extent of Epstein's international network. Activists are demanding complete transparency throughout the process, calling for the release of all findings and the prosecution of anyone found to be complicit, regardless of their status or power.
Furthermore, the timing of this renewed investigation is significant. It comes on the heels of several documentaries and books detailing Epstein's crimes, which have reignited public outrage and put renewed pressure on law enforcement agencies to pursue all leads. The focus on the 'Zorro Ranch' underscores the enduring belief that critical evidence remains undiscovered, and that justice for the victims is still within reach.
The investigation remains ongoing, and authorities have indicated they will provide further updates as they become available. The search is expected to continue for several days, potentially weeks, as investigators painstakingly comb through the vast property, seeking answers and accountability in the wake of a horrific chapter in American history.
